Eye Cream Versus Face Cream
In the face cream versus eye cream debate, what you need to understand is that there is a significant difference. Face creams tend to be a bit more harsh, which is fine for most of your skin. Because the skin underneath the eyes is thinner than on the rest of your face, it can be much more sensitive to certain types of skin products. Also, eye creams are often made with ingredients that are much safer for the eyes themselves, just in case.

Skin tightening lasers are growing in popularity. This cosmetic surgery process is referred to as, laser skin tightening. It uses radioactive energy and laser heat, to remove signs of aging, such as fine lines and wrinkles. Laser skin techniques tend to be expensive, but it is one of the safest and least invasive methods to combat the symptoms of aging.
Some people combat sagging skin, lines and wrinkles by applying anti-wrinkle creams or lotions. Many of these products are effective, but months might pass before any significant improvement becomes visible. Chemical peels and surgical facelifts are other anti-aging options, but they carry a risk of pain and the potential for some serious side effects.
People who want to improve their appearance, may wonder if they are good candidates to skin tightening lasers. The first thing to realize is, skin tightening procedures work for people of all skin tones and skin types.
It works well for men and women alike. If you suffer from sagging skin around the neck, face or other places such as the stomach, you are a good candidate for this type of laser. If you have wrinkles and lines that you wish to remove, then you are a good candidate.
However, simply being a good candidate doesn't mean you can schedule an appointment and have your laser skin tightening performed immediately. With any cosmetic surgery or procedure, including laser skin tightening, you'll meet with the surgeon first in order to learn about and prepare for your treatment. You can expect to wait a month or so before the procedure is actually performed.
Depending on your lifestyle and location, avoiding sunlight may seem next to impossible. However, using a good sunscreen with a high SPF can work as an alternative. Additionally, many patients have reported, prior to their procedure, they were instructed not use lotions. Even more specifically, lotions or creams containing vitamin A. Therefore, a complete overhaul in your skincare regime may be necessary.
Immediately before your treatment with skin tightening lasers, your skin will be cleansed and any makeup, grime and oils will be removed. You'll then be given a topical anaesthetic and protective eyewear. After your skin has been thoroughly cleansed and you're protected against pain and potential eye injuries from the procedure, the surgeon will gently glide the laser machine over your skin.
The machine will emit a very intense, bright light and release cool air simultaneously. The light's controlled heat will penetrate deeply into the layers of your skin, which the cool air prevents from burning.
Cosmetic laser skin care have many advantages. Skin care laser light is very effective for eliminating fine lines, wrinkles, and sagging skin caused by aging or weight loss. Any pain you might feel is typically insignificant, but if you experience substantial discomfort a prescription pain reliever can be given to you.
The only real drawback of treatment with skin tightening lasers is the expense. It's common for patients to require three or four treatments, with one month gaps in between each session. Expect the cost per treatment to range between $500 and $3,500. Typically, the number of individual treatments you'll require in order to enjoy the maximum benefit of laser skin tightening will be determined by your age and skin condition.
